Skateboarding is a sport where people perform tricks on a board with four wheels. It's especially popular among young people.
Skateboarding has become more than just a sport; it's now a symbol of fashion and culture. You can practice various techniques at skate parks and hang out with friends.


Skateboarding, which originated from the surf culture in California during the 1950s, has now become an official Olympic sport. As a symbol of street culture, it maintains deep connections with music, fashion, and art.
In modern times, skateboarding has evolved beyond a simple sport to become a cultural icon that represents young people's freedom and creativity. It has particularly influenced street fashion and hip-hop culture, and recently has been frequently featured in K-pop idol performances.
